
The UY2 connector is a professional-grade insulation displacement connector (IDC) specially engineered for splicing and connecting standard telephone solid copper wires, serving as a core component in traditional telecommunication wiring systems, building voice network layouts, and low-voltage signal circuit connections. Widely recognized as an industry-standard butt splice connector, it has replaced traditional wire twisting, soldering, and electrical tape wrapping methods, delivering a more efficient, stable, and durable wire connection solution. Designed to accommodate 19 AWG to 26 AWG solid copper wires with a conductor diameter ranging from 0.4mm to 0.9mm and a maximum insulation outer diameter of 2.08mm, it fits most conventional telephone line specifications, making it universally applicable for residential, commercial, and municipal telecommunication wiring projects.
One of the most prominent advantages of the UY2 telephone wire connector is its tool-free wire stripping design, which greatly simplifies field installation procedures. Equipped with a precision dual-blade IDC structure, the connector’s internal metal blades can directly pierce the outer insulation layer of telephone wires during crimping, achieving tight physical contact and electrical conduction between the metal core and the connector without stripping wire insulation in advance. This innovative design not only saves substantial installation time for telecom technicians but also eliminates connection failures caused by improper wire stripping, excessive conductor exposure, or core wire damage. Even for novice operators, standardized crimping operations can be completed quickly, ensuring consistent connection quality in large-scale wiring construction.
In terms of structural performance and service life, the UY2 connector adopts high-strength engineering plastic shell and high-conductivity copper alloy terminals, featuring excellent compression resistance, aging resistance, and electrical stability. Its internal pre-filled insulating jelly effectively isolates the spliced wire joints from external air, preventing oxidation, corrosion, and signal interference. This stable connection performance ensures clear and uninterrupted telephone voice signal transmission, effectively avoiding call noise, disconnection, and signal attenuation caused by poor wire contact.
